Bajaj Relaunches Dominar 400 With 350cc Engine, Slashes Price by ₹37,000
Bajaj Auto has relaunched the Dominar 400 with a smaller 350cc engine, bringing the ex-showroom price down to ₹2,03,214 and passing on GST savings to buyers.
Bajaj Auto Ltd. announced today the relaunch of its Dominar 400 touring motorcycle with a revised 350cc engine, down from its previous displacement, resulting in a price reduction of nearly ₹37,000. The bike is now available at ₹2,03,214 (ex-showroom, Delhi).
The engine resizing allows the Dominar 400 to qualify for the 18% GST slab rather than the 28% applicable to motorcycles with engines above 350cc, a regulatory threshold that directly benefits the end consumer. Bajaj Auto states that the motorcycle retains the same performance characteristics, features, and long-distance touring capabilities as its predecessor.
Sarang Kanade, President of Bajaj Auto's Motorcycle Business Unit, described the move as consistent with the company's goal of making touring motorcycling more accessible in India, while maintaining the Dominar's core identity.
The Dominar 400 is positioned as an all-rounder capable of handling both daily commutes and extended highway rides. Bajaj Auto, which sold over 4.6 million units globally in FY 2024–25, markets the model as central to its touring motorcycle lineup in the Indian market.
